Edward McGinty Obituary

Published by Legacy Remembers on Jun. 4, 2022.
Edward J. McGinty, our father, our patriarch our hero passed away peacefully on May 12th, 2022, at the age of 88 years old. Predeceased by the love of his life, his wife and his best friend of 59 years, Catherine McGinty (nee: Hogan). Father to Kathleen Hain (Ted Jefferies), Susan Arruda (Eric Arruda) and Edward McGinty II. Grandfather to: Dusty Domingos (Jeremy), Michael Hain (Taylor), Catherine Arruda, Sarah Hain (Andrew Smart), Edward McGinty III, Patrick Arruda (Chantal), Kristen McGinty, and Joseph Kajishima-McGinty (Karina). Great Grandfather to Jameson, Max, Maiya, Jude and Harry.
Born in Philadelphia in 1933, Ed was a true athlete during his younger years playing football throughout high school, at Iowa State while attending college, and also with his military police unit when he served in Korea. Ed continued to be involved with sports throughout his life, coaching football and baseball while raising his children. After 3 decades of working at the Budd Company, Ed and Kitty retired to a golf course in Florida and Ed spent the winter months playing golf every week throughout his long retirement. If he wasn't golfing, you could usually find him and Kitty on the lake fishing off their pontoon boat.
Our father was excited by life; he dreamed big, and he lived life fully and gratefully. Anyone who knows our father knows his love of God and family was his barometer in life. His strong loving guidance throughout our lives has made our family who we are today. His love knew no bounds. He will forever be in our hearts; he will be greatly missed by his family in Canada, Philadelphia, and Florida, and by the many great friends he met along his way.
Cremation has taken place. A private service will be held to celebrate Ed's long and happy life.
